A513-100 Standard Specification for ERW Carbon Steel

 A513-100 Standard Specification for ERW Carbon Steel

The steel may be made by any process
If a specific type of melting is required by the purchaser, it shall be as stated on the purchase order. The primary melting may incorporate separate degassing or refining, and may be followed by secondary melting, such as electroslag or vacuum-arc remelting. If secondary melting is employed, the heat shall be defined as all of the ingots remelted from a single primary heat. Steel may be cast in ingots or may be strand cast. When steel of different grades is sequentially strand cast, identification of the resultant transition material is required. The producer shall remove the transition material by an established procedure that positively separates the grades. Tubes shall be made by the electric-resistance-welded process and shall be made from hot- or cold-rolled steel as specified.

Chemical Composition
The steel shall conform to the requirements as to chemical composition. If no grade is specified, Grades MT 1010 to MT 1020 may be furnished.Analyses of steels other than those listed are available. To determine their availability, the purchaser should contact the producer. When a carbon steel grade is ordered under this specification, supplying an alloy grade that specifically requires the addition of any element other than those listed for the ordered grade permitted.

Heat Analysis
An analysis of each heat of steel shall be made by the steel manufacturer to determine the percentages of the elements specified; if secondary melting processes are employed, the heat analysis shall be obtained from one remelted ingot or the product of one remelted ingot of each primary melt. The heat analysis shall comform to the requirements specified, except that where the heat identity has not been maintained or where the analysis is not sufficiently complete to permit conformance to be determined, the chemical composition determined from a product analysis made by the tubular manufacturer shall conform to the requirements specified for heat analysis. When requested in the order or contract, a report of such analysis shall be furnished to the purchaser.
